Dutch Speaking Search Engine Customer Consultant - job 3 of 3

Join The House of Mercier, a premier recruitment agency dedicated to connecting talented individuals with exceptional career opportunities worldwide. We are currently looking for a Dutch Speaking Search Engine Customer Consultant to enhance our enthusiastic team. In this essential role, you will assist clients in optimizing their search engine strategies while building strong relationships that promote mutual success. As part of our agency, you'll contribute to a collaborative and innovative environment, reinforcing our position as a leader in the recruitment industry. Your fluency in Dutch will enable you to effectively communicate with our diverse clientele, understand their unique needs, and propose tailored solutions that increase their online visibility. This dynamic position offers you the chance to develop your skills, work with industry experts, and make a significant impact on our clients' digital presence. If you are passionate about digital marketing, dedicated to providing top-notch customer service, and eager to grow within a supportive and innovative agency, we would love to meet you.


Responsibilities

  • Guide clients in refining their search engine marketing tactics and utilizing our services effectively
  • Provide valuable insights on best practices for search engine marketing and client engagement
  • Manage client accounts to ensure timely and effective responses to their requests
  • Analyze client performance data and deliver actionable recommendations for growth
  • Stay updated on search engine trends and ensure our knowledge base remains current
  • Conduct training sessions and workshops to improve clients' understanding of search engine mechanisms
  • Collaborate with the marketing team to enhance service offerings and improve customer satisfaction
  • Fluency in Dutch (written and spoken) is a must
  • Previous experience in customer service or client relations is preferred
  • Strong understanding of search engine optimization (SEO) principles and practices
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to analyze performance metrics and provide informed recommendations
  • Experience with various digital marketing tools and platforms
  • Strong problem-solving abilities and meticulous attention to detail
